    On this day in 1967 we played two shows at the Palazzo Dello Sport in Bologna, Italy as part of our European tour. We also played in Germany, Sweden, Austria, France, Poland, Switzerland, Holland, and Greece. Our set list was ‘The Last Time’, ‘Paint It Black’ ‘Lady Jane’, ‘Get Off Of My Cloud’ and ‘Ruby Tuesday’.


    The Rolling Stones
    of course for the eagle eyed amongst you these songs were included in a much longer set list! we didn't just perform 5 songs :)

    On 6th April 1966 we flew from Copenhagen to London having completed a mini seven date European tour that took in Holland, Belgium, France, Sweden and Denmark. The night before we played the K.B.Hallen in Copenhagen. Our set list included our recent singles as well as some great album tracks– ‘Mercy Mercy’, ‘She Said Yeah’, ‘That's How Strong My Love Is’, ‘I'm Moving On’ and ‘The Spider and The Fly’.

    On this day in 1964 we appeared on 'Ready Steady Go!'


    In the mid sixties it was the best music programme on TV! It featured all the best bands and was real cutting edge television for the time. We also played the 'Ready Steady Go! Mod Ball,'a live show they staged at Wembley for several years. On the 8th April we mimed to 'Not Fade Awa...y', 'Walking The Dog', 'Hi-Heel Sneakers' and 'I’m Alright'.
